| | |
| | | udpSocketBoot.bind(); |
| | | } |
| | | } catch (Exception e) { |
| | | return null; |
| | | // return null; |
| | | } |
| | | |
| | | return udpSocketBoot; |
| | |
| | |
|
| | | private final IClient client;
|
| | |
|
| | | public IClient getClient() {
|
| | | return client;
|
| | | }
|
| | | // public IClient getClient() {
|
| | | // return client;
|
| | | // }
|
| | |
|
| | | /**
|
| | | * socket是否在运行
|
| | |
| | | */
|
| | | public class SocketOptions {
|
| | |
|
| | | //发送目标地址IP
|
| | | private String ip;
|
| | |
|
| | | //设置读取缓存
|
| | | private int readMaxBufferSize = 512;
|
| | |
|
| | |
| | | private int receiveBufferSize;
|
| | | private int soTimeout;
|
| | | private boolean soLinger;
|
| | |
|
| | | public String getIp() {
|
| | | return ip;
|
| | | }
|
| | |
|
| | | public void setIp(String ip) {
|
| | | this.ip = ip;
|
| | | }
|
| | |
|
| | | public IHandleMessage getHandleMessage() {
|
| | | return handleMessage;
|